Sara was sitting on the sofa and thinking about her birthday party. Because of the terrible
storm, her parents decided to have the party the next weekend. Sara didn't understand why.
They didn't live near the ocean (海洋).
''Sara, you can't sit there all day,'' her mother said. ''We'll have your party for you next
weekend.''
''It's not the same. My birthday is today, not next weekend.'' Sara turned on the TV. She
wanted to watch anything that wasn't about the storm. But just about every station was talking
about it. ''I can't even watch my favorite shows. This storm is ruining (毁灭) everything.''
Her mother sat down next to her. ''The storm is ruining a lot. Look at that. Those people
are trying to save their houses. Could you imagine if we lost our home?'' Sara looked at what
was happening on the TV. The storm did look bad. She knew she'd be really sad if her family
lost their home.
''What's going to happen to all those people? Will they be okay?'' asked Sara.
''Usually when there's a big storm like this, people give money and send food and other
things to the homeless families. Some people even help rebuild houses.''
''I want to help, too.'' said Sara. ''Maybe I could give my birthday money away. Those
people are going to need it more than me.''
Her mother smiled. ''I'm really proud of you, Sara. Helping others is a great way to
weather (经受住) the storm.''

Mom and dad — they are two of the most important people in your life. You probably
see at least one of them every day and, over your lifetime, they influence (影响) you more
than anyone else you meet.
Moms and dads need to care for their kids from the minute they’re born. It’s a parent’s
job to love and help kids — and most parents will do this as possible as they can, even when
the “kids” grow up and have children of their own. That means you have many years ahead to
share with your mom and dad.
Here are some ways you can stay close, get along, and build a strong relationship:
Spend time together. Don’t play a computer game or watch TV by yourself. Ask your
mom and dad to play with you, go outside together, play a game, or read a book out loudly.
Try to spend more time together.
Share your feelings and ask for help. Many kids say they’d like their parents to help
them when they’re sad. So if you’re sad or have a problem, tell your parents and ask for help.
They’ll be happy to help you.
Be kind and caring. Little things might mean a lot to your mom and dad. You can
brighten a parent’s day with a hug(拥抱), a card or a joke. It’s also lovely when a kid cleans
up his or her room without being asked. It’s important to show that you care for each other.
Kids and parents show their love by respecting(尊重) each other, and being caring, polite and
thoughtful.
Do your best at whatever you do. You don’t have to be perfect, but when you do your
best, you make your parents proud. It makes them happy to see how you’re turning into such
a great kid. Why? Because it lets them know they’re doing a good job.
